My First-Person Guide to Surviving Little Nightmares 3 Chapter 1: Necropolis
No warm-up, no mercy—Little Nightmares 3 drops you straight into the Necropolis, and I'm not gonna lie, my palms were sweaty from the first minute. Having tackled this chapter more times than I can count since the 2026 release, I've got the lowdown on every puzzle, every doll, and every heart-stopping moment with that colossal Monster Baby. So buckle up, because I'm about to walk you through how I survived—and how you can, too.
Picking Your Poison and Getting the Hang of Things
Right off the bat, you choose Low or Alone. I went with Low because a bow and arrow is just my style, but whichever you pick, the other becomes your AI (or co-op) buddy. The tutorial area eases you in: you're spat out of a mirror into a dusty room, and soon you'll need to create a bridge. If you're Low, one arrow into the button does the trick; if Alone, grab that shoe and let it fly. Simple stuff, but it sets the tone—teamwork or clever aim is everything.
After crossing, I shimmied through a sandy path, climbed a ladder, and ran into Alone's first special move: smashing through a rock wall with her wrench. Three swings and we were through. Before long we reached a room with a body swinging eerily in the background, and right there in the middle sat Doll Collectible #1. No hunting required—they practically gift it to you. Grab it, then drag a crate with your partner to reveal a crawl space. This is where the real teamwork starts.
A crank-and-shoot puzzle follows: Alone turns a wheel to move a bridge, Low shoots a frayed rope to lock it in place. Then you'll spot a pressure plate with that spooky eye symbol. Pull a nearby crate onto it to open the exit. It's like the game is saying, "Think fast, stay sharp." And honestly? I loved it.
The Hunt for the Key and a Feathered Surprise
A locked door blocks your progress, and the key is helpfully dangling from a crow's beak in a room to the left. But reaching it takes some legwork. One player cranks a mechanism while the other rides a crate upward, then pulls a lever to drop a ladder. Once together, yank a plank off a doorway and face the bird. I nocked an arrow as Low—pop, crow drops the key, and we were golden.
Through the door, a quick cutscene shows Monster Baby's giant hand snatching a crow. Chills, I tell you. Then you reach a floor vent and a wardrobe. Remove a plank, and each character gets a feather umbrella. Use the umbrella to float up the vent, then zipline down to a trapdoor. Jump together to open it—tricky with AI sometimes, but doable if you're patient.
Monster Baby's First Dance
When you land, the giant baby's hand crashes through, and you've got to sprint right and use another vent to escape the collapsing roof. At the top, Alone smashes a wall, and you glide down with the umbrella. Then comes the first true hiding sequence: Monster Baby scans with a terrible spotlight eye. I kept Low and Alone behind anything that cast a shadow—crates, sacks. Inch forward when it looks away. Eventually you'll find a tile with the eye symbol; both characters stand on it, and the floor lowers you to safety. Talk about a nail-biter!
Doll #2 and Beetle Beatdown
Once the elevator floor stops, don't rush right. Instead, have Alone smash the left wall. Behind it, Doll Collectible #2 is waiting. Snatch it and then crouch through a hole. The next room spawns flying beetles—annoying critters that need a one-two punch. As Low, I'd shoot one out of the air, and Alone would pummel it with her wrench while it was belly-up. Miss the timing, and it's a restart. Four beetles later, the coast was clear.
A Staircase Doll and More Monster Hide-and-Seek
Moving outside, Monster Baby lumbers past in the distance—eerie but harmless for now. Head right and you'll spot a small staircase along the back wall. Climb it to grab Doll Collectible #3. After that, windy pathways require your umbrella again. Soon the hall rumbles: Monster Baby incoming! Sprint right and duck behind a crate until it leaves. Shortly after, in a room with a giant rattle stuck in the floor, the baby appears and yanks it free, causing the floor to collapse. Jump into the hole immediately, or get squashed.
The big guy eventually grabs you in a scripted moment. After a short cutscene where Low ends up in a cell, you awaken together. Before moving on, go left through a small hole to find Doll #4 on the floor. Then proceed to another stealth segment: Monster Baby's eye sweeps the area again. Same drill—hide and make your way to the far door.
Ringing the Bell and the Final Doll
You'll reach a dead end with a Dweller statue tied to a bell. Break its head with Alone's wrench, then Low shoots a frayed rope. The bell peals, luring Monster Baby right to you. Hide behind the crate, watch it snatch the bell, and exit through the hole it creates. Continue a few rooms, and you'll end up in an outdoor alley. Doll Collectible #5 is tucked in the left corner—the last one in the chapter. Snag it, and you've got a full set.
The Final Stand-Off with Monster Baby
The fourth encounter is a doozy. First, you'll learn to boost each other by a ladder. Outside, the spotlight returns. Hide behind crates, and at the last one, Low must shoot it down. Monster Baby will pick it up—wait until it sets it back down, then hide. Push through a heavy door, then sprint like crazy during a quick-time event to avoid being crushed. Reach the rattle platform, hide behind it, and when Monster Baby lifts the arena and scans, a crate will fall. Move behind the crate. Eventually, crows distract the baby, and it sets you down.
Keep going right until you see a hole with a rope. Equip your umbrella, jump in, and float down gracefully. At the bottom, there's a mirror. Low interacts with it, reaches for Alone, and together you're pulled through to Chapter 2: Candy Factory. What a ride!
